Ayam Goreng Bawang Putih w/ Sambal Aioli

Directions

  1. 1Place chicken drumsticks and thighs into a mixing bowl.
  2. 2Grind shallots, ginger, and lemongrass in a spice and nut grinder.
  3. 3Add the ground shallot, ginger, and lemongrass mixture to the chicken.
  4. 4Add turmeric powder, coriander powder, and white pepper to the chicken.
  5. 5Add rice flour and cornstarch to the chicken mixture.
  6. 6Mix all ingredients thoroughly with the chicken until well coated.
  7. 7Carefully place the coated chicken pieces into hot oil for deep frying.
  8. 8Add garlic cloves to the oil while frying the chicken.
  9. 9Remove the fried chicken and garlic from the oil using tongs and place them in a strainer basket.
  10. 10Soak dried chilies in hot water.
  11. 11Place soaked dried chilies, shallots, garlic, and shrimp paste into a blender.
  12. 12Blend until a smooth paste is formed.
  13. 13Pour the blended chili paste into a pan with hot oil.
  14. 14Stir the chili paste and cook until it darkens and thickens.
  15. 15Add chopped fish sauce to the chili paste.
  16. 16Stir in the fish sauce and continue cooking the chili paste.
  17. 17Transfer some of the cooked chili paste to a wooden bowl and add lime juice.
  18. 18Add an egg yolk to the chili paste and lime juice mixture.
  19. 19Blend the sauce using an immersion blender until smooth and creamy.
  20. 20Serve the fried chicken with the prepared sambal aioli.

Ingredients

  • 12 pieces chicken drumsticks and thighs
  • 1 cup shallots
  • 1 cup ginger
  • 1 cup lemongrass
  • turmeric powder
  • coriander powder
  • white pepper
  • rice flour
  • cornstarch
  • dried chilies
  • garlic
  • shrimp paste
  • fish sauce
  • lime juice
  • 1 unit egg
